Alexandrovo-Gaysky District (Russian: Алекса́ндрово-Га́йский райо́н) is an administrative[1] and municipal[6] district (raion), one of the thirty-eight in Saratov Oblast, Russia. It is located in the southeast of the oblast. The area of the district is 2,700 square kilometers (1,000 sq mi).[citation needed] Its administrative center is the rural locality (a selo) of Alexandrov Gay.[2] Population: 16,855 (2010 Census);[4] 17,763 (2002 Census);[9] 17,003 (1989 Soviet census).[10] The population of Alexandrov Gay accounts for 57.7% of the district's total population.[4]
